The bulk of all drow worshiped a bunch of divine entities they collectively often called the Dark Seldarine, a name meant to mock the original Seldarine.[202] Though possessing a group title may well counsel some type of alliance, the Dark Seldarine was a pantheon only in title. The one thing that technically united all of them, beyond a couple of brief-lived alliances, was that every was a deity revered by a portion of your drow.

Drow ended up ruled by their aristocracy, the drow Houses, made up by the families that experienced the energy and extraordinary influence here to occupy the most beneficial lands,[33][24] with most Houses usually currently being located in shut proximity to one another.

ladies experienced absolute electric power within just their family, and owned all of the governmental and militaristic energy in the metropolis, Though they held no authority till just after puberty. Males hardly ever held any authority unless they managed to be an officer.
